West Ham takeover twist

There was a noticeable sense of joy amongst West Ham fans when Sheikh Jassim’s attempt to purchase Manchester United fell through. Many assumed he might shift his focus towards acquiring a different Premier League club.

The belief that West Ham would benefit from this situation might not hold true however. To my thinking, it was far more likely that Sir Jim Ratcliffe, was a potential buyer for West Ham. In which case the turn of events in Manchester may be bad news for The Hammers.

Sir Jim was eager to invest in a Premier League football club. Despite being a Manchester United admirer, he had actually made a substantial £3 billion-plus bid for Chelsea when the opportunity arose. So it was far more likely the UK based billionaire would turn his attentions to another club if his Manchester United bid failed.

West Ham takeover twist: The Hammers are no closer to new ownership.

The situation surrounding Sheikh Jassim’s is less clear. He might consider buying another Premier League club, but it’s far from nailed-on. I’s also worth noting that Tottenham and Liverpool are also available for purchase, so it’s uncertain whether he would pursue West Ham.

Protracted takeover process

In June, Sheikh Jassim reportedly increased his offer for Man Utd. He failed to meet the Glazers’ expectations, despite surpassing the club’s $3.3 billion valuation on the New York Stock Exchange. Sir Jim Ratcliffe is now on the verge of finalizing a deal to acquire a 25 percent stake in Manchester United after Sheikh Jassim bin Hamad al Thani withdrew from the bidding process.

Sheikh Jassim’s offer, valuing United at over £5 billion, was believed to be the sole bid for the complete ownership of the club. However, the Glazers were not satisfied with his valuation, prompting Sheikh Jassim to withdraw. On the other hand, Sir Jim Ratcliffe’s proposal to acquire around 25 percent of the club is nearing completion. He is a petrochemicals billionaire and a long-time fan of the club since his childhood.

It’s assumed Ratcliffe’s ultimate ambition will be to own the Manchester club in the fullness of time.
